it actually wouldnt surprise me that the demo booths would have various issues running Goofball and other demos, often they have to be set up very quickly by several different people, and not everyone working there is going to have an education in A/V to know how best to set that particular brand of tv for gaming (if that tv even HAS a gaming mode and wasnt just bought because someone was able to get a good discount on a bulk purchase), and then you have to consider the venue lighting, the fidelity of the hdmi cables being used, whether the controllers have been calibrated recently and havent been banged around so much the analogue stick is offcenter, and thats before you even get to how well the actual demo is optimised
